fontconfig: fixes from munchausen.

And a few more from me, including directory fixes for PM.
This commit is contained in:
Augustin Cavalier
2014-09-23 13:15:13 -04:00
parent bd57cbb1ca
commit ddc6224614

View File

@@ -11,8 +11,8 @@ COPYRIGHT="2000-2005, 2006-2007 Keith Packard
2009 Roozbeh Pournader
2008-2009 Red Hat, Inc.
2008 Danilo Segan
2012 Google, Inc."
2012 Google, Inc.
"
REVISION="2"
ARCHITECTURES="x86_gcc2 x86 x86_64"
@@ -70,36 +70,35 @@ GLOBAL_WRITABLE_FILES="
BUILD()
{
export PKG_CONFIG_PATH=`finddir B_SYSTEM_DEVELOP_DIRECTORY`/lib$secondaryArchSubDir/pkgconfig
mkdir -p `finddir B_USER_CACHE_DIRECTORY`
libtoolize --force --copy --install
aclocal
autoconf
automake
FONTS_DIR=`finddir B_SYSTEM_FONTS_DIRECTORY`
FONTS_DIR2=`finddir B_BEOS_FONTS_DIRECTORY`
FONTS_DIR2=`finddir B_SYSTEM_NONPACKAGED_FONTS_DIRECTORY`
FONTS_DIR3=`finddir B_USER_FONTS_DIRECTORY`
FONTS_DIR4=`finddir B_USER_NONPACKAGED_FONTS_DIRECTORY`
CACHE_DIR=`finddir B_USER_CACHE_DIRECTORY`
runConfigure ./configure \
--enable-libxml2 \
--with-default-fonts=${FONTS_DIR} \
--with-add-fonts=${FONTS_DIR2},${FONTS_DIR3} \
--with-add-fonts=${FONTS_DIR2},${FONTS_DIR3},${FONTS_DIR4} \
--with-cache-dir=${CACHE_DIR}
make $jobArgs
}
INSTALL()
{
make install
make install RUN_FC_CACHE_TEST=false
prepareInstalledDevelLibs libfontconfig
prepareInstalledDevelLibs \
libfontconfig
fixPkgconfig
#devel package
packageEntries devel \
$developDir \
$manDir/man3 \
$manDir \
$docDir
}